Course Description: |
Designed by the late great Eddie Hackett,
Letterkenny is 6,239 yards par-70 with a standard scratch of 71 off white
tees. Very, mature 18 hole, parkland, course on shores Lough Swilly an undulating layout. first eleven holes are relatively flat, closing played plateau affording golfer and visitor panoramic
view side picturesque wooded countryside. fairways tree lined playable all year. meandering stream comes
into play many holes.
Letterkenny opened its new state-of-the-art
10,000 square feet clubhouse in 1998, providing an excellent Restaurant, Bar
and Conference facilities. Although the retains much of charm character old style gentleman's residence. It has open fireplace,
ornately decorated ceiling a friendly atmosphere. Many good singsong
been heard here as evening rolls on. visitor is assured warm Donegal
welcome at Letterkenny Golf Social Club.

Club History |
Instituted 1913. There is evidence in a letter written by Mr. Robert R. Robinson,
land steward to Maj. General A. C. H. Stewart on 9th April, 1894, that golf
was played at Letterkenny before 1909. The letter reads "I write and beg
to say Mr. Chambers, Manager of the Ulster Bank, Dr. Carre and a few others
have been playing golf in the Lawn, starting at McDaid's old Lodge and going
across into the Fort Field. They say it is splendid golfing ground and are envious
to get what they call six pots made in it. This I refused letting them do, until
I hear from you"
There is a legend in Letterkenny of an original three-hole course at Windyhill
and an even earlier one at Ballyraine. The records of the present club only
go back to 1929 and a foundation date of 1913 is generally accepted. In 1967, the club moved to its present location at Barnhill and went eighteen-holes,
from its nine-hole course at Crievesmith. A fine new clubhouse has recently
been built and opened in 1998

Members
Achievements |
Letterkenny Golf Club won The Ulster Cup in 1987, The Donegal Senior League
in 1998, 1996 and 19991. they won the Donegal Inter Club League in 2001, 1994,
1993 and 1991 and the Donegal Minor League in 1990.
Pat McMonagle, John Russell and Barry Ramsay won the won the Carlsberg West
Coast Challenge in the millennium.
The Ladies of Letterkenny
won the Marie O'Donnell Trophy in 2001 and 2000.
Lady Captain Salie Bradley, Captain Liam Wiseman and Honorary Secretary P. J.
Sweeney, qualified for the National Finals of the Mercedes-Benz Irish Independent
Executive Golf Classic at The K Club on August 2002.
Lady Captain Celine Bradley (18) and her Captains Prize winner, 72 years young
Anna O'Shea (22) were leading qualifiers in the Volksinwagen-Irish Independent
Lady Captains Classic in Co. Sligo Golf Club in August 2002. They returned 40 points
on this Championship course.
